O firmware é um tipo específico de software, por isso não é realmente que uma forma de software possa ser "chamada" de firmware. Pense desta maneira:
* Software
: O termo geral para um conjunto de instruções que dizem a um computador o que fazer. Isso inclui tudo, desde o seu navegador da web até o sistema operacional do seu telefone.
*
firmware: Um tipo especializado de software incorporado diretamente no hardware de um dispositivo eletrônico. Ele fornece as instruções de controle de baixo nível para esse hardware.
Aqui está uma analogia:se você pensa em um dispositivo como um carro:
* Software
: É como o conjunto de instruções de condução que você iria ir a algum lugar.
*
firmware: É como a unidade de controle do motor (ECU) que gerencia a injeção de combustível, o tempo de faísca e outras funções vitais para fazer o motor funcionar.
Exemplos de dispositivos que dependem muito do firmware: *
roteadores e modems: O firmware deles gerencia a comunicação e a segurança da rede.
* impressoras
: O firmware controla cabeças de impressão, alimentação em papel e gerenciamento de tinta/toner.
*
câmeras digitais: O firmware lida com o processamento de imagens, controle de sensores e armazenamento.
Pontos de chave: * O firmware é permanentemente armazenado no próprio hardware (geralmente nos chips de memória flash).
* A atualização do firmware é menos frequente do que atualizar o software regular, mas geralmente é crucial para segurança e desempenho.
* Embora nem todo software seja firmware, todo o firmware é um tipo de software.